Reasons to book a car rental in and around Umag Old Town

Renting a car in Umag Old Town offers the freedom and flexibility to explore the area at your own pace. With easy luggage management and the ability to create flexible travel plans, a rental car is a popular choice for tourists. You can easily visit key attractions such as Umag Beach, located less than 1 mile away, which is perfect for beach experiences. For sports enthusiasts, the Umag Central ATP Stadion Stella Maris is also less than 1 mile from the Old Town, providing exciting sporting events. Additionally, ACI Marina Umag, another nearby destination ideal for outdoor adventures, is just a short drive away.

A car allows you to venture beyond Umag Old Town to discover nearby cities like Novigrad, which is 8 miles away and features Novigrad Harbour and beautiful beaches, or Monterol, just 1 mile away, where you can enjoy further attractions. Whether you are traveling with family, carrying beach gear, or looking to explore scenic spots, having a rental car makes your visit to Umag Old Town and its surroundings convenient and enjoyable.

10 tips to save on your car rental in and around Umag Old Town

  1. Use filters to find the right car: Refine your search based on vehicle type and specific features. Whether you’re looking for an SUV for extra space, a convertible for summer drives, or an economy car for budget-friendly options, utilize the filters on Expedia to discover the ideal fit for your journey.
  2. Book in advance to help lower costs: Rental rates can vary with demand, so it's wise to secure your car well ahead of your trip. By booking early, you’re more likely to lock in lower prices and benefit from better availability, especially during peak travel seasons.
  3. Consider a smaller car for savings: Compact cars tend to be more affordable to rent and easier to park in crowded areas. Mid-size vehicles offer a solid balance of cost, comfort, and fuel efficiency.
  4. Age guidelines: Drivers under the age of 30 may encounter higher deposits or daily fees, and certain vehicle types—such as SUVs or luxury models—might not be accessible. This can also apply to renters over 70 years old. Always verify the age requirements before completing your booking.
  5. Check fuel policies: Some rental agreements may impose a full-to-full fuel policy, which requires you to return the vehicle with a full tank to avoid additional charges. This option is typically the most economical. Other policies may offer full-to-empty or prepaid fueling options, which are acceptable as well; just remember to return the car empty in those cases.
  6. Save on city and airport pickups: Picking up your rental car at airports often incurs a surcharge, but the added convenience might justify the extra cost.
  7. Know your payment options: Many car rental companies only accept credit cards for payment.
  8. Understand your insurance coverage: Car rental insurance can help you avoid unexpected expenses and provide peace of mind in case something unforeseen occurs during your trip. Adding car rental insurance when booking through Expedia is a straightforward process.
  9. Consider unlimited mileage: If you’re planning long road trips, seek out rental options that include unlimited mileage to prevent additional charges.
  10. Bring your driver's license and ID: A valid driver's license is necessary to rent a car.

Can I drive in Umag Old Town with my current driver's license?
If you don't possess a driver's license issued in Croatia, then you'll likely need to get an International Driving Permit (IDP) in your home country to be able to rent a car. You should also note that if you do need an IDP, it has no validity on its own. You'll need to show your current license your passport and other forms of ID as well. Lastly, make sure the credit card used to book the rental vehicle matches the name on your driver's license and passport. Some additional requirements for international car rentals are:

  • Age restrictions: You'll need to be 25 or over in many countries to rent a car. If you're younger, it may still be possible to rent a car but you'll have to pay a Young Driver's Surcharge. Additional restrictions may also apply to the types of vehicles you can rent.
  • Driving limitations: Be sure to read the fine print before you drive away. You typically can't cross country borders, drive onto ferries or off road with a rental vehicle.
